I'm trying to send a report to a DYMO 30253 Address (2 up) Printer. I'm using vb.net in visual studio 2002. In the report there is an option where I can tell it that I will be sending the report to that specific type of printer, when I select that option, it does some auto formatting. The problem is, the report only prints to the bottom row of labels, the top row of labels are left blank.
